Description
Our client is seeking a skilled and proactive Wireless Network Engineer to join their IT Infrastructure team. This role is responsible for the design, implementation, maintenance, and support of enterprise-grade wireless LAN (WLAN) systems across their facilities. The ideal candidate will have hands-on experience with Cisco wireless technologies, strong troubleshooting skills, and a collaborative mindset to work with internal teams and external vendors.
Key Responsibilities:
WLAN Operations & Support:
-Diagnose, troubleshoot, and resolve WLAN hardware, software, and connectivity issues.
-Provide off-hours and weekend support as part of an on-call rotation (approximately 1 week every 8 weeks).
-Respond to escalated wireless network incidents and service requests.
Design & Implementation:
-Implement and optimize WLAN designs based on business requirements and site surveys.
-Collaborate with the broader WLAN team to develop and refine deployment and support processes.
Infrastructure Integration
-Work closely with business units and vendors to integrate wireless infrastructure with enterprise systems.
-Participate in integrated testing and user acceptance for new wireless deployments and upgrades.
Administration & Maintenance
-Maintain and administer wireless network hardware, software, and configurations.
-Monitor performance and ensure compliance with security and operational standards.
Automation & Scripting
-Leverage automation tools and scripting (e.g., Python, Ansible) to streamline network management tasks.
Required Qualifications:
-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Engineering, or a related field.
-3-6 years of progressively responsible experience in IT infrastructure or network engineering.
-Strong knowledge of WLAN configuration commands, protocols, and hardware components.
-Cisco Certified Network Associate (CCNA) or equivalent certification.
-Experience supporting medium to large enterprise environments.
-Familiarity with wireless site survey tools and performance monitoring platforms.
-Proficiency in automation and scripting for network tasks.

Top Skills Details
Top Skills\' Detail
• WLAN implementation and support, knowledge of risk domains, tiered domains, TCP/IP fundamentals, ethernet, QoS, IP subnetting, cabling (copper & fiber), OSPF, VLAN Trunking, VLANs, and switching configuration.
• Functional experience with LAN operations and implementation utilizing Cisco switches.
• Cisco WLAN devices/products (i.e., AireOS, 9800\'s, etc.)
